The most important benefit of utilizing a B2B MAP is increased marketing efficiency. By automating certain tasks, marketers can free up valuable time and resources that can be used elsewhere. This includes tasks such as lead scoring, segmentation, email nurturing, and more. Lead scoring is the process of identifying prospects that are more likely to convert into customers, which helps to ensure that sales teams spend their time focusing on the most valuable leads. Additionally, multi-channel views of prospect behavior enable marketers to gain a better understanding of their target audience and tailor their campaigns accordingly.

Moreover, utilizing a B2B MAP can help to more effectively align sales and marketing goals. This is achieved by providing both teams with a shared understanding of the customer journey, which enables them to better collaborate and focus on the same objectives. Finally, improved lead conversion and ROI can be achieved by utilizing automated nurturing campaigns that are tailored to the specific needs of each prospect.

Personalization is becoming increasingly important in B2B marketing, as customers and buyers expect sellers to provide experiences tailored to their needs and issues. Automation is essential for achieving this at scale, as it allows marketers to send targeted messages at the right time to the right people. Utilizing a MAP enables marketers to create personalized emails and campaigns that are tailored specifically to each customer’s needs and interests. This helps to ensure that prospects receive content that is relevant and engaging, thus improving the chances of conversion.
